The Opportunity
Boeing Defence Australia (BDA) are seeking Expressions of Interest for Assembly & Fabrication professionals to join the MQ‑28 Ghost Bat Production Facility currently being built at Wellcamp Toowoomba, QLD.

In these roles you will be part of a team that builds something that matters, grow with a high-performing team, and leave a legacy in Australian defence manufacturing

Why this is exciting

  • This is a rare opportunity to work on Boeing's first final assembly facility outside North America and help build a state-of-the-art site that will deliver Australia's first military-designed combat aircraft in more than 50 years and redefine how advanced aircraft are made.
  • Work on an advanced, high‑visibility defence program (MQ‑28) that blends autonomy, aerospace systems and new production approaches.
  • Shape the future of Australian aerospace manufacturing — your work will support national defence capabilities and the growth of local industry.

What you'll get to do: Assembly

  • Perform precision assembly, fit‑up, riveting, bonding and fastening of airframe structures and sub‑assemblies.
  • Work alongside advanced automation equipment, including robots and NC machines.
  • Install and route wiring harnesses, avionics modules and mechanical systems per work instructions.
  • Carry out first article builds, build sub assemblies and conform to configuration control processes.
  • Use jigs, fixtures and tooling safely and accurately; support tooling and continuous improvement.
  • Conduct factory acceptance checks, functional tests and assist with production test activities.
  • Maintain high standards of safety, quality and traceability in a regulated defence environment.
  • Collaborate with engineers and the Quality team to resolve issues and improve manufacturing processes.

What you'll get to do:  Fabrication Operator

  • Read and interpret composite work instructions, engineering drawings, and nesting diagrams.
  • Prepare materials and work area: cut/trim carbon-fiber, stage molds/tooling, clean and release surfaces.
  • Perform manual ply layup: place and orient carbon-fiber plies precisely according to ply schedules and fiber orientation.
  • Apply adhesive films or vacuum bagging materials as required.
  • Perform Layup, trim, and feathering to conform plies to complex geometries while avoiding wrinkles, bridging, or fiber distortion.
  • Install and inspect core materials where specified.
  • Bagging and vacuum setup:
  • Operate consolidation and debulking procedures to ensure proper fiber/resin compaction.
  • Prepare and monitor cure cycles.
  • Inspect layups in-process and prior to cure.
  • Maintain cleanliness and environmental controls (temperature/humidity) critical to carbon handling.
  • Use and maintain tools and fixtures; perform minor tooling setup and alignment.
  • Complete production documentation and quality records.
  • Follow all health, safety, and hazardous-material procedures for composite resins, solvents, and carbon fiber storage.
